By default, when an Xlsx spreadsheet is read, its calculation engine is set to
RETURN_ARRAY_AS_VALUE
for array formulas. The user does have the option to change this. However, the presence of certain metadata in the file indicates that it was saved as ifRETURN_ARRAY_AS_ARRAY
was in use. This PR tests for the metadata, and, if present, sets...ARRAY
rather than...VALUE
. This eliminates the need for any extra action on the user's part.This is:
